Windham Solid Waste Management District Compost Facility

This virtual tour of Windham Solid Waste Management District's food scrap composting facility was part of VORS 2021.

Windham Solid Waste Management District's food scrap composting facility has grown to the 2nd largest in VT. The tour shows the processing of Brattleboro's residential curbside organics, as well as commercial and industrial organics co-collected with non-recyclable paper and cardboard.

The facility has met its annual "small food waste composting facility" permit capacity limit of 2,000 cubic yards, and the regulatory requirements for moving to a larger permit capacity will be discussed. Marketing of "Brattlegrow" compost will be described, including manufacturing of topsoil..

District Manager, Bob Spencer, was also a panelist in the session on Food Scrap Composting Success: Stories from the Field. In this session Bob discusses the District’s compost facility and the follow up Q&A.
